Case: A 70-year-old man, a widower and administrative assistant by profession, was receiving treatment for congestive heart failure. He reports that he has dyspnea with mild activities and adds the following: “I can’t climb a flight of stairs without stopping to rest; I run out of air even when I walk on flat ground “. He prefers to be in an orthopedic position. He works at home and spends most of the day in the yard. Physical examination findings are as follows: weight, 300 lb; height, 5’7 “; temperature, 37.8 ° C; pulse, 108 bpm; breaths, 25 / min; blood pressure, 185/100 mmHg.
